What is a Druid wedding?

Ceremony is conducted by a Druid inside a circle, an intimate, natural and protected space in which couple is welcome to pronounce personal vows and commitments. A Druid wedding is a spiritual ceremony so it is open to all faith and belief. Ceremony can have same sacrality and respect to any other religious wedding.

Is handfasting legal?

Handfasting can absolutely be a part of a legally-binding wedding ceremony led by a certified officiant or wedding celebrant. Handfasting has long been used as a tool to unify couples that have been denied access to legal marriage. And another question, did vikings do handfast? Handfasting ceremonies were typical events during pagan weddings. This practiced most likely came from the ancient Celts, but the Vikings used it as well. The couple's hands are tied together with some cords or cloths while the officiant binds them and officiates their marriage. They are literally tying the knot.

Jumping the broom is a traditional act performed at some Black weddings. After vows are exchanged, the newlyweds hold hands and jump over a broom to seal the union. In Pagan ceremonies, it is said that the broom handle represents the male phallus and the bristles represent female energy. What do the colors of handfasting cords mean? Handfasting Cord. For a three-cord handfasting colored cords are often braided: White for purity, blue for fidelity, and red for passion, for instance. You may choose to use other colors; for example, green for fertility and growth, purple for spiritual strength, and gold for wisdom.
